Southern Taiwan University of Science and Technology University USR University Social Responsibility Plan: "Love at the First Cut" to heal the patients.

Southern Taiwan University of Science and Technology USR University Social Responsibility Practice Plan—Cultural Creation and Communication—Fucheng vs. Yuejin Team, had launched a special exhibition for the creative paper-cut works of its interesting courses in the Puji temple, which was famous for its Lantern Festival. This time the team was invited by Chi Mei Hospital to hold an exhibition in the Amazing Grace Ward of Chi Mei Hospital in Yongkang District. The exhibition will be held until April 30th. The ages of these authors span more than 8 decades, ranging from a 5-year-old innocent little girl to a 91-year-old grandmother with a lot of experience. All the amateur works touch people's hearts.

Ying-Jin Lu, a senior caretaker in charge of the Amazing Grace Gallery, deeply felt the healing charm of paper-cutting. In particular, she invited the team from the Department of Engineering and Management, Southern Taiwan University of Science and Technology, directed by Prof. Bi-Ching Tseng, to arrange the "Love at the First Cut" paper-cutting sharing session on March 26, in which the paper-cutting expert Mei-Ling Shei demonstrated her teaching, attracting nearly 20 participants from patients’ families, caregivers, medical teams, and volunteers. Although most patients were too weak to attend the paper-cutting sharing, the enthusiastic participation of family members, caregivers, and medical staff made participants feel the charm and joy of paper-cutting in just 2 hours. The seeds of joy should be buried in the heartlands of these medical staff and will soon spread the joy of paper-cutting art to more patients.

As the organizer Ying-Jin Lu said, the arrangement of the paper-cutting activity is to provide a time for the patient and the caregiver to breathe, allowing the patient to temporarily forget the pain and giving the family and caregivers opportunities to ease the tension of caring. To the medical team and the workers, it was also a very good stress-relieving course. Prof. Tseng brought a great paper-cutting team to heal everyone's body and mind through the process of manual paper-cutting.

Prof. Bi-Ching Tseng of the Department of Industrial Management Information, Southern Taiwan University of Science and Technology, said that the original intention of "Love at the First Cut" is to find in the temple a simple activity that everyone can participate, thereby gathering neighbors and regaining the former community cohesion. Unexpectedly, the fascinating paper-cutting creation brought a amazing sense of precipitation and reflection. It was also never expected that this event was followed by the Chi Mei Hospital and an exhibition. The team members of the "Love at the First Cut" team can share such meanings in their own affectionate works; they were very happy and have deeper diffusion of social responsibility on the part of the university

Zhong-Ching Chiu, Dean of Chi Mei Hospital, said that seeing the emotions arising from people's hearts in the temple, he hoped the works could also be brought to the hospital. Through the works, the positive power of the patients can also make the hospital colleagues feel the truest and most simple links between them. The exhibition Chi Mei Hospital was specially launched on the 8th floor of the Second Medical Building in Chi Mei Hospital, mainly in hopes to present the beauty of life memory through hand-made art to comfort people and bring love and hope to the patients and their families in the tranquility ward. He hoped to inspire patients, family members, and medical staff through unique artistic creation to reach the goal of the establishment of the Amazing Grace Gallery.
